May 2025 - Apr 2026Aylsham Drive area has the 17th highest crime rate of 47 local areas in Ickenham & South Harefield , and the 271st lowest crime rate of 791 local areas in Hillingdon .
At least one of the neighbouring streets has high or very high crime levels. However, overall crime around this postcode is more mixed, with some nearby areas experiencing lower crime.
The overall crime rate in the area around Aylsham Drive (UB10 8UJ) in the last 12 months was 52.1 per 1,000 residents and was 33.0% higher than the Ickenham & South Harefield average (39.2 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Anti-social behaviour with 14 offences recorded. The least common crime was Violent crimes with 1 case , up 100.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Public order ( 100.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Anti-social behaviour ( -6.7%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 1 (≈ 3.5 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 100.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-6.2%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the area around Aylsham Drive (UB10 8UJ), the main crime hotspot is near Coyle Drive. Police recorded 18 crimes here, including 12 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
